How many NBA teams did Shaq play for?

Shaquille O’Neal played for a total of six different NBA teams during his career.

Can you list those teams?

Absolutely! The teams Shaq played for are the Orlando Magic, Los Angeles Lakers, Miami Heat, Phoenix Suns, Cleveland Cavaliers, and Boston Celtics.

Which team did Shaq start his NBA adventure with?

In 1992, Shaq embarked on his NBA journey with the Orlando Magic. He was the first overall pick in the NBA Draft that year and immediately made an impact, showcasing his extraordinary talents.

Where did Shaq’s first significant success come from?

In his fourth season with the Orlando Magic, Shaq led the team to the NBA Finals in the 1994-1995 season. Although they ultimately fell short against the Houston Rockets, it was a significant milestone for both Shaq and the Magic franchise.

After Orlando, which team did Shaq join?

In 1996, Shaq made a highly publicized move to the Los Angeles Lakers. This decision marked the beginning of one of the most successful and dominant partnerships in NBA history, teaming up with Kobe Bryant and coach Phil Jackson.

During his time with the Lakers, how many NBA Championships did Shaq win?

Shaq brought three NBA championships to the Los Angeles Lakers, in 2000, 2001, and 2002. His dominant performance during those years solidified his status as one of the most unstoppable forces in the league.

Where did Shaq go after leaving the Lakers?

After spending eight seasons with the Lakers, Shaq joined the Miami Heat in 2004. It was in Miami that he finally won his fourth NBA championship in 2006, alongside superstar teammate Dwyane Wade.

What other NBA teams did Shaq play for before retiring?

Following his stint in Miami, Shaq played for a number of teams as he approached the end of his career. He joined the Phoenix Suns in 2007, the Cleveland Cavaliers in 2009, and finally the Boston Celtics in 2010.

Did Shaq find success with these latter teams?

While Shaq did not add any more championships to his resume during his time with the Suns, Cavaliers, or Celtics, he remained a valuable contributor on the court. His leadership and experience provided a unique presence to each team.
